Nigeria Labour Congress has reacted to the proposed increase in tariff plan, the statement on Wednesday, had warned that the organised labour would not tolerate any tariff hike.
The NLC President, Ayuba Wabba, has reminded the Minister of labour and employment Chris Ngige, about the accordance between the Federal Government and organised labour committee, on electricity tariff on September 28 2020.
Wabba, pronounced it would call out workers on industrial action if the Federal Government increases electricity tariff.
The notification to customers, on increase in electricity tariff came from Eko electricity distribution company on August 25 titled ‘Re: Tariff increase notification’, with effect from September 1, 2021, purportedly signed by the General Manager, Loss Reduction, Olumide Anthony-Jerome.
However, Eko Disco disclaimed the said notice, saying customers would be informed of any change on its website.
